ABSTRACT
Ricinus communis has a great economical importance due to the extracted oil of its seeds that is used for biodiesel synthesis. After extraction, castor meal containing high protein level obtained, however, it can not be animal consumption toxic (ricin) and allergenic (2S albumin) proteins. Two processes detoxification allergens inactivation were proposed.
